A large number of countries are tightening up their regulations on energy saving for buildings as a result of climate change and rising energy costs. For example, under the revised EU directive on improving energy efficiency in buildings, from 2021 onwards it will only be possible to construct new buildings as "almost zero-energy buildings". Bayer MaterialScience is therefore currently witnessing a strong rise in demand for rigid polyurethane foam for heat insulation in more and more countries.

Can light-colored rooftops and roads really curb carbon emissions and combat global climate change? The idea has been around for years, but now, a new study by researchers at Lawrence Berkeley National Laboratory that is the first to use a global model to study the question has found that implementing cool roofs and cool pavements in cities around the world can not only help cities stay cooler, they can also cool the world
